The cheapest way to get from Zirndorf to Geiselwind is to drive which costs €9 - €14 and takes 55 min.
The fastest way to get from Zirndorf to Geiselwind is to drive which takes 55 min and costs €9 - €14.
The distance between Zirndorf and Geiselwind is 73 km. The road distance is 68.2 km.
The best way to get from Zirndorf to Geiselwind without a car is to train and taxi which takes 1h 38m and costs €65 - €90.
It takes approximately 1h 38m to get from Zirndorf to Geiselwind,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Zirndorf to Geiselwind is 68 km. It takes approximately 55 min to drive from Zirndorf to Geiselwind.

There is no direct connection from Zirndorf to Geiselwind. However, you can take the train to Fürth, take the train to Markt Bibart, then take the taxi to Geiselwind. Alternatively, you can drive from Zirndorf to Geiselwind in around 55 min.
